Numismatics

ID number:  BIRBI-B4747
Object type:  Coin
Institution:  The Barber Institute of Fine Arts
Named collection:  P. D. Whitting Collection
Collector:  Whitting, Philip D.
Maker:  Michael III; Theodora; Thekla; Constantinople
Denomination:  Miliaresion
Place made:  Istanbul
Culture:  Byzantine
Date made:  842-855
Metal:  Silver
Diameter (cm):  2.30
Weight (g):  1.89
Axis (degrees):  0.00
Provenance:  Whitting 0230.
BIRBI-B4747.jpg

Description:  Obverse: Inscription within three dotted circles. Reverse: Cross potent on three steps.

Inscriptions:  Obverse: + mIXA/HL θЄO∂ORA / S θЄCLA ЄC θ / bASILIS RO/mAIOn (Michael, Theodora and Thekla, by God emperors of the Romans). Reverse: InSЧS XRIS τЧS hICA (Jesus Christ conquers).

Bibliography:  DOC III.1 AR5, BN II Cp/AR/02
